IELTS Preparation Program

IELTS is one of the most widely used and recognised English Language tests throughout the world.

The Performance English IELTS Preparation Program is professionally designed to aid students in their preparation for the IELTS Academic Module in the four core skill areas – Writing, Speaking, Reading and Listening.

IELTS Academic test results are accepted by all tertiary education providers and DIAC as a measure of English proficiency. Our Academic Preparation program is written with the specific objective of preparing students to sit the IELTS exam and record band scores of higher than 6.0 in each of the four skill areas.

This course has been designed by experienced English language professionals to maximise students’ language improvement as they prepare for the test. The courses will also cover:

• Analysisoftesttasks

• Testtakingskillsandstrategies

• Writing,Reading,SpeakingandListeningskilldevelopment

• Corelanguagedevelopment–vocabulary,grammarand pronunciation

• Regularexaminationpractice

English for Academic Purposes (EAP)

The EAP program prepares students for further study at tertiary level.

The program emphasises the development of academic vocabulary, grammatical structures and functions and study skills.

Skills in academic writing, critical thinking, independent research and reporting, oral presentations and confident participation in a range of academic situations are key features of the program.

The EAP program is offered at three levels:

EAP 1 (Entry – IELTS 5.0 or equivalent)

EAP 2 (Entry – IELTS 5.5 or equivalent)

EAP 3 (Entry – IELTS 6.0 or equivalent)

Course Content The EAP programs have been designed to enable students to develop their critical understanding and control of the features of the English language that will best promote success in academic study. Classroom activities integrate the skills of reading, writing, speaking and listening in a series of assessment tasks which reflect the requirements of tertiary study.

Deferring, suspending or cancelling an enrolment: Students are able to initiate deferral, suspension or cancellation of their studies during their stay in Australia only in certain limited circumstances as described below. Students may also have their enrolment suspended due to misbehaviour which can also be grounds for cancellation of studies. Students have the right to appeal a decision by Performance English to defer, suspend or cancel their studies and Performance English will not notify the appropriate government agency(s) of a change to the enrolment status until the internal complaints and appeals process is completed. It is important to note that deferring, suspending or cancelling a student’s enrolment may affect the students Visa.

Student Initiated Deferral: A student wishing to defer an enrolment must do so prior to the commencement of the course. Students must complete an ‘Application to Defer, Suspend or Cancel Enrolment’ and submit to the Customer Services Department.

Student Initiated Suspension: Performance English is only able to temporarily suspend the enrolment of the student on the grounds of compassionate or compelling circumstances. These circumstances could include but are not limited to:• Seriousillnessorinjury,whereamedicalcertificatestatesthatthestudentwas/isunabletoattendclasses;• Bereavementofclosefamilymemberssuchasparents,grandparents,siblings,spouseorchild(wherepossibleadeathcertificateshouldbeprovided);

• Majorpoliticalupheavalornaturaldisaster inthehomecountryrequiringemergencytravelandthishas impactedonthestudent’sstudies;or

• Atraumaticexperiencewhichcouldinclude:– involvementin,orwitnessingofaseriousaccident;or– witnessing or being the victim of a serious crime, and this has impacted on the student (these cases should be supported by police or

psychologists’ reports)• WherePerformanceEnglishisunabletoofferapre-requisiteunit• Inabilitytobeginstudyingonthecoursecommencementdateduetodelayinreceivingastudentvisa..

Students will be required to complete an ‘Application to Defer, Suspend or Cancel Enrolment’ and submit to the Student Services Department. Students will also be required to provide evidence of the compassionate or compelling circumstances in their application. (i.e. a medical certificate or police report, etc.)

Student Initiated Cancellation: Students wishing to cancel their enrolment must complete an ‘Application to Defer, Suspend or Cancel Enrolment’ and submit to the Student Services Department. Students wishing to cancel their enrolment prior to completing 6 months of study in their principal course must provide a letter of offer from an alternative provider. This is required under Standard 7 of the National Code and further information can be gained from the ‘Transfer between Providers Policy and Procedure’.

Provider Initiated Deferral: Performance English may defer an enrolment where the course is not being offered at the proposed date, site, or any other reason Performance English deems necessary to cancel the course.

Provider Initiated Suspension: Performance English has the ability to suspend a student’s enrolment on the grounds of misbehaviour. This misbehaviour may include but is not limited to acts of discrimination, sexual harassment, vilification, or bullying as well as acts of cheating or plagiarism. Such acts of misbehaviour will be classified into one of two categories.• AcademicMisconduct• GeneralMisconduct

Provider Initiated Cancellation: In some cases where the student’s misconduct is severe, Performance English has the right to cancel the enrolment. All students are to be given 20 working days to access the ‘Complaints & Appeals Policy and Procedure’ before reporting any provider initiated suspensions or cancellations of enrolments to the Department of Immigration and Citizenship.
